greek chorus.

Low in the sky, 

but high in the forest,

the sun beats down 

On a beautiful florist.

 

The florist meets the duelist

Far passed the lyrical forest.

The shadow girls watch, 

An unnerving greek chorus.

 

Even the duelist dressed in garb

and adjourned in flowers,

cowers in fear of the man

Up in that tower.

 

The sun will come up

and the sun will go down,

it will continue to beat

On such a lyrical forest.
